Goal (Long):
I have been trying to get in shape since I started weightlifting my senior year in high school. Since then I have had many false starts and injuries. My weight has yo yoed dramatically from a low of 192 lbs to my all time high of 297 lbs. I now have a 4 month old son which anyone can tell you is more than enough motivation to get in shape. I want to stay verticle to see him grow up and I also want to lead by example and show him how to live a healthy and active life. I also breifly trained in amateur boxing and MMA as a hobby and would like to get in good enough shape to get back into it.

What is the most common reason that somebody gets injured while lifting?
Not taking the time to learn proper lifting form or ignoring what proper form is from either too much enthusiam or too much ego. Using way too much weight for the movement.
- Updated Mar 29, 2009 5:50am
